It’s definitely worth the 20 dollars I spent on it. Way brighter than I thought it was gonna be. The only issue I have with it is the placement of the power jack. I understand it is a super slim item, but I wish the jack itself was a little better thought out. It can tend to slightly pull out of the plug port. They did design it with an L shaped power jack plug that plugs in from a side angle which is better than it coming strait out, but even that sideways jack can still be somewhat of an annoyance if you are moving the light board around while working. ..One thing to note, I have noticed that the light board can turn itself on sometimes by itself. It has never shut off on me while using it, but it has turned itself on randomly. Not sure if this is just an issue with mine specifically, or it’s a design flaw in the circuitry. But definitely something to keep your eye on if you keep yours plugged in at all times. Unplugging it when not in use would probably be the best bet for that issue. Other than that, it has been a nice item to use and I would definitely suggest trying it out.

The NXENTC A4 light board arrived today and I was impressed by how well it worked as it was 1/4 the cost of the one I was checking out at an online art supplier. I was apprehensive about the purchase due to the complaints about the USB port failing on boards like this (more about that below), but as there also were positive reviews I decided to take a chance.First the bad: 1. forget the "1 year warranty" as they require you pay to ship your faulty unit back to the factory, IN CHINA! 2. The included 12 page (3 1/2 " X 4 1/2") folder consists of 1 page of "set up and operation", one page of "Specification" and 10 pages of unrelated or otherwise worthless stuff. 3. There is an obvious problem with how the USB port is installed, more below. The dimmer didn't work... at first, but as the unit "warmed up" (no heat involved) the dimmer became operational and seemed to work as advertised. 4. The included 77" USB cord seemed to be above average (from China) in quality, but needed a little extra pressure to get it to seat in the port so, due to the problems with the port, I opted to use an old Samsung cord that seemed to push in the port with about 1/2 the pressure.The good: 1 the board worked, and had an even, opaque light across the surface with no dots or other patterns. 2. one of my worries was that the black "frame" might be raised above the surface top, but it is just part of the top so the board has a completely smooth top. 3. One of the reasons I decided to buy a light board was to help me sort through a box of family slides and I was pleasantly surprised by how well this board worked with all but the darkest ones.USB port issues and a fix??? As the warranty is junk, and I am only out $20 if I screw things up I am going to try to reinforce the USB port. The board seems to consist of two separate layers, the top that includes the electronics and the bottom layer that seems to be a thin sheet of plastic. The two layers are only held together by a non permanent substance (double sided tape ?) From what I can see, by carefully prying the two layers apart at the port, is it is held in place just by the tabs soldered to the board. I think a carefully applied drop of hot glue would be a permanent fix to the "weak USB port" problem, but until I can get my IT son to help me take the bottom off, I am just going to wrap clear tape around that edge of the board.So far, well worth the $20 spent.
